Which equation results from taking the square root of both sides of (x – 9)2 = 81? x – 9 = ±9 x + 9 = ±9 x + 3 = ±9 x – 3 = ±9

Mathematics
2 answers:
Mekhanik [1.2K]4 years ago
8 0
The answer is x - 9 = <span>±9.

When you take the square root of (x - 9)</span>², you simply remove the exponent. 81 on the other hand has two possible square roots, -9 and 9, hence we always include ± before the square root (i.e. <span>±9)</span><span>.
